项目摘要
Fully automated program analysis tools form the core of software tools used to provide assurance that current and next-generation hardware, software, and embedded systems meet their safety-critical requirements. However, too often the sheer size and complexity of the system models makes automated analysis infeasible, either due to cost or time requirements. In essence, this growth in system size is a byproduct of the fact that the systems under consideration are comprised of many interconnected components. Even if the individual components are of manageable size, the size of the combined systems may be enormous. To cope with this state explosion problem, a reexamination of the basic elements in the analysis is in order. This includes the compositional models used to build new systems; the interconnection architectures by which the components share information; the abstraction models used in place of the too large models under verification; the notions of equivalence used to compare the abstract models to the originals; and the specification language used to describe expected system behaviour. With the new elements in hand, fully automated analysis tools will be designed that are either capable of analyzing systems that were previously not amenable to fully automated analysis, or for which the cost of analysis was prohibitive. In particular, new notions of symmetry amongst process and composition of processes will be used to analyze the behaviour of communication protocols. Therefore the research will be of value in that it will enable fully automated safety assurance tools to be applied to critical systems, such as communication protocols or embedded controllers, that are currently beyond the scope of these tools. This will in turn increase confidence in the operation of these systems.********
